Q: Does QueryIO support windows platform?

No, QueryIO does not support windows platform.



Q: Does QueryIO require Administrative privileges for Installation?

No, you don't need administrative privileges for installation. But you must have access to destination location where software is installed.

Q: In remote installation setup, installer is unable to SSH to remote machine. What should I do?

Please check that SSH service is enabled on remote machine and credentials provided are correct.



Q: What is "First time user registration"?

This screen appears when you visit QueryIO UI for the first time. Server needs atleast one admin user.



Q: After running the server successfully, QueryIO UI is not properly displayed in my browser.

The reason might be outdated version of your browser. Please update your browser. See System Requirements for more details.
